Popular Street Snacks

India's vibrant street food scene supplies a range of alluring snacks that catch the significance of its varied culinary heritage. Among one of the most preferred are pani puri, tiny crispy coverings full of spiced water and tamarind, and samosas, savory pastries packed with spiced potatoes and peas. Vada pav, a spicy potato fritter offered in a bun, and chaat, an appetizing mix of potatoes, chickpeas, and yogurt, are additionally faves. Bhaji, deep-fried vegetable fritters, pair flawlessly with masala chai. Food Preparation Techniques Discussed

Mastering the food preparation techniques of Indian cuisine is essential for recreating genuine meals that capture the essence of home-cooked meals. Techniques such as tempering, where spices are sautéed in hot oil to launch their flavors, are fundamental. Slow-cooking methods, often used for stews like dal and curries, allow spices to establish and combine depth. Tandoori food preparation, using a clay stove, imparts one-of-a-kind smoky tastes to breads and meats. Furthermore, the art of layering flavors through marination and making use of fresh natural herbs enhances recipe complexity. Steaming, generally made use of for dumplings like idli and momos, maintains nutrients while making certain gentleness. Recognizing these methods enables chefs to reproduce the rich cooking customs of India, regardless of where they are in the world.

Wonderful Treats: Discovering Indian Desserts and Treats

Desserts and snacks from India supply a fascinating exploration of pleasant tastes and structures, captivating those with a penchant for indulgence. Amongst the most precious treats is gulab jamun, a deep-fried dough round took in aromatic sugar syrup, usually offered warm. An additional staple is jalebi, defined by its crisp, spiral shape and intense orange hue, which is similarly pleasing when delighted in fresh or cool.

Kheer, a rice pudding prepared with milk and flavored with cardamom and nuts, gives a soothing surface to any type of meal. For a tasty twist, there are treats like samosas, which may be loaded with sweetened potatoes and peas, producing an unique mix of tastes.
